DOH sees shortage of contraceptive pills
The Department of Health (DOH) has notified government hospitals and other public health facilities of an 'imminent' shortage in combined oral contraceptive pills because of growing demand, global supply gaps and delays in procurement. Based on a Sept. 12 circular, the DOH said it expects to soon run out of the combined hormonal pill with estrogen and progesterone in government health facilities due to 'various factors.' It advised health-care workers in DOH-run facilities on the proper guidelines they should disseminate to their patients should they choose to shift to other contraceptive types in order to achieve healthy birth spacing and prevent unplanned pregnancies.
